Description
The Rainbow Shawl design was inspired by both the yarn and stitch. And this is an asymmetrical shawl meaning we increase stitches on every other row all the way to the last row.
With this pattern you will learn the double crunch crochet stitch that creates extra texture with stitches of different heights used together. It consists of basic crochet stitches: slip stitches, double crochet and half double crochet stitches.
